The Infanterie Ersatz Bataillon 40 was formed in the summer of 1939 and trained soldiers for the 19.Infanterie-Division. From December 1940 the bataillon trained soldiers for the 27.Infanterie-Division. In December 1940 it trained soldiers for the 17.Panzer-Divison. In November 1943 the bataillon was devided into an ersatz and a reserve bataillon. The ersatz bataillon stayed in Germany as for the reserve bataillon it moved to France. The ersatz bataillon was mobilized in April 1945 within Panzer-Ausbildungs-Verband Böhmen.
